Total arch and descending thoracic aortic replacement by left thoracotomy

Summary

A single-stage left thoracotomy approach for total aortic arch and descending thoracic aorta replacement offers excellent outcomes. This method avoids staged procedures and effectively treats extensive aortic arch pathology with good long-term survival.
